研究概览
简要总结
The aim of the present study is to evaluate the effect of treatment with Liraglutide on the coronary microvasculature and angina symptoms, in overweight patients with microvascular dysfunction and angina pectoris but no coronary artery stenosis.
详细描述
Background:
Patients with symptoms and signs of ischemia are referred to coronary angiography (CAG) or CT angiography (CT-CAG). A significant proportion of these patients and especially women appear to have no obstructive coronary stenosis. Patients with angina-like symptoms and no macrovascular coronary stenosis have previously been considered without increased risk of major cardiovascular events, but novel data indicate that this assumption may not be true.
Abnormal coronary flow and metabolic response to stress have been reported, which is consistent with a possible microvascular ethology for the symptoms. Both endothelium- and non-endothelium dependent impaired coronary reactivity may contribute. The endothelium dependent component has been linked to risk factors and pro-inflammatory processes promoting atherosclerosis. The non-endothelium dependent mechanisms may involve vascular smooth muscle cells, undergoing alterations in phenotype in response to physiological and pathophysiological stimuli like hypertension and diabetes.
Both invasive and non-invasive diagnostic methods are available for the assessment of coronary microvascular dysfunction. In the absence of a flow limiting stenosis upstream, indirect measurement is possible by using transthoracic Doppler stress echocardiography (TTDSE). TTDSE provides assessment of coronary blood flow velocity in one of the major coronary vessels that can be used to determine coronary flow velocity reserve (CFR) after hyperemia. This method does primarily assess the non-endothelium dependent component of coronary microvascular dysfunction.
Despite reassurance that no stenosis on major coronary vessels is found, many patients continue to have chest pain resulting in emergency visits, hospitalizations and repeat cardiac catheterizations with adverse effect on quality of life, employment and health care costs.

研究组 & 干预措施
Liraglutide
Liraglutide up to 3.0 mg daily injected subcutaneously (minimum 1.2 mg daily) for 12 weeks followed by 2 weeks of weight maintenance diet. Before initiating treatment participants will serve as their own controls for 4 weeks.
